Symbols encompass a wide array of visual, auditory, and contextual cues that stand for ideas, norms, or functions. They include traffic signs, logos, gestures, and even game icons, all of which serve as cognitive anchors in our daily routines. These symbols help us quickly interpret complex environments—like recognizing a red octagon as a stop sign or understanding a green pedestrian light as permission to cross—thus streamlining decision-making processes.

Humans rely on mental shortcuts, known as heuristics, to navigate a complex world efficiently. Symbols function as such shortcuts, triggering associations stored in our memory. For instance, a red traffic light activates a stop response without requiring deliberate thought, saving cognitive resources.
These symbols also contribute to biases—such as the expectation that certain colors or shapes imply risk or safety. Cultural and societal contexts heavily influence how we interpret symbols; a red circle with a line through it universally signals prohibition in many Western cultures, but in different contexts or cultures, interpretations may vary.
Understanding these psychological mechanisms is crucial for designing effective symbols—whether to promote safety or influence consumer behavior.
The zebra crossing, designed by George Charlesworth in the 1940s, exemplifies how visual symbols can be standardized to improve safety. Its distinctive black-and-white stripes are easily recognizable and universally understood as a designated crossing area. The design’s simplicity ensures quick recognition by both pedestrians and drivers, reducing accidents and fostering orderly traffic flow.
Traffic signs, signals, and road markings serve as visual cues that regulate movement. For example, when a pedestrian sees the green walking figure, they are prompted to cross; drivers interpret a stop sign as an obligation to halt. These symbols encode social norms—such as yielding and stopping—that maintain order and safety in shared spaces.

Symbols are not universally interpreted. For example, a thumbs-up gesture is positive in many Western cultures but may be offensive elsewhere. Similarly, traffic light colors can have different connotations, affecting safety messaging. Designers must consider cultural nuances to ensure symbols are effective globally.
